Motspur Park station embodies simplicity with its essential facilities. The ticket office offers limited service hours, from 06:30 to 13:00 on weekdays and slightly reduced hours over the weekend. However, don't fret if you miss the ticket office; ticket machines are available and allow the collection of pre-purchased tickets. For those with accessibility needs, these machines are capable of processing Disabled Persons Railcard discounts and are user-friendly.
While the station doesn’t boast extensive support or customer information services, passengers can rely on customer help points and CCTV for enhanced security. It's worth noting that staff help is not available at the station itself, so assistance for boarding is typically offered onboard by the train guards.
A key consideration for travelers is the station's lack of step-free access, making it somewhat challenging for those with mobility impairments. While ramps for train access are present, travelers requiring assistance are advised to plan and communicate their needs in advance via the South Western Railway’s booking services.
Connecting to other modes of transport from Motspur Park is straightforward, with Claremont Avenue serving as a pick-up point for rail replacement services. While the station itself lacks bus services, detailed onward travel planning is available for those looking to catch a bus from the surrounding areas. Additionally, cycling amenities include eight bicycle racks, though these are unsheltered and not monitored by CCTV.

While Hollingbourne Station may not boast a traditional ticket office, it provides ticket machines for easy ticket collection. These machines, with accessible features by the entrance to platform 2, ensure that no matter your destination, your journey starts smoothly. For those leveraging smart technology, note that smartcards are not available at this station, but rest assured, the basic travel needs are well-catered.
When it comes to assistance, the station is equipped with a help point where you can reach staff if support is needed. Even though the station is unstaffed, the on-train staff is available to help passengers with disabilities or with luggage. CCTV ensures passenger security throughout the station.
For those needing onward connections from Hollingbourne, there are convenient transport links available.
